How Our Rental Property Water Damage Restoration Process Works

When you hire our team for rental property water damage restoration, you can expect a thorough and efficient process that gets your property back to normal as quickly as possible. Our process involves the following steps:

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Quick assessment of the damage to identify the source and extent of the water damage. Our technicians use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the damage to your property’s structural integrity.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Fast removal of standing water using industrial-grade pumps and vacuums. Our technicians then use specialized equipment to dry out your property, including dehumidifiers and air movers.

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Thorough cleaning of all surfaces,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our technicians use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ove dirt, grime, and bacteria that can pose health risks.

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ction

Skilled repairs to damaged areas, including walls, ceilings, and floors. Our technicians work with you to ensure that the repairs are done to a high standard and meet your needs.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Certification

Final check to ensure that all damage has been fully restored and your property is safe and secure. Our technicians will provide you with a certificate of completion and a guarantee of our work.

Warning Signs You Need Rental Property Water Damage Restoration

Don’t wait until it’s too late, catch these warning signs early to prevent bigger problems and costly repairs. Our team has seen it all, and we’re here to help you identify the signs of water damage and get the help you need.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den moisture and water damage. Don’t ignore these smells, they can be a sign of a bigger problem.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Visible water marks can be a sign of water damage. Look for these stains, especially in areas prone to leaks or flooding.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Distorted flooring can be a sign of water damage. Check for warping, buckling, or discoloration in your flooring.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. Check for these signs, especially in areas prone to leaks or flooding.

Rental Property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a sink or toilet Yes No DIY fixes are usually easy and inexpensive.
Large flood or water damage No Yes Professionals have the equipment and expertise to handle large-scale water damage.
Hidden water damage behind walls No Yes Professionals have specialized equipment to detect and fix hidden water damage.
Water damage in a rental property No Yes Professionals will work with your insurance company and handle the necessary repairs and documentation.
Water damage in an emergency situation No Yes Professionals will respond quickly and efficiently to mitigate the damage and prevent further harm.
Water damage in a remote or hard-to-reach location No Yes Professionals have the necessary equipment and expertise to handle remote or hard-to-reach locations.
